The mean diameter of the rotor of an axial flow compressoris 0.5 m and it rotates at 15000 rpm. The velocity of flow is 220 m/s and is constant. Thevelocity of whirl at inlet is 80 m/s. The inlet temperature and pressure are300K and 1 bar respectively. The stage efficiency is 0.88. The pressure ratiothrough the stage is 1.5. Calculate the (i) fluid deflection angle, (ii) power input,and (iii) degree of reaction.
